Choose Your Desired Option(s)
Here is an SEO-optimized product description for your Digital Signature Generator PHP Script, designed to rank high and maximize conversions.
Digital Signature Generator:
Digital Signature Generator PHP Script – Create & Verify Electronic Signatures | Draw, Type, Upload & Save
Digital Signature Generator:
Create digital signatures online with our PHP script. Draw, type, or upload signature images. Download as PNG/SVG, verify, manage users. Launch your tool today.
Product Description:
✍️ Launch Your Own Professional Digital Signature Generator Website
In today’s digital world, handwritten signatures are becoming obsolete. Businesses, freelancers, and individuals need a fast, secure way to create electronic signatures for contracts, agreements, invoices, and forms – without expensive software or monthly subscriptions.
Now you can launch your very own Digital Signature Generator PHP Script – a complete, ready-to-deploy website that allows users to create, customize, download, and verify digital signatures in seconds.
Draw with mouse/touch, type in elegant fonts, upload signature images, add initials, save signatures for later, and verify authenticity – all directly in the browser. 100% self-hosted. No API keys required.
🔥 Digital Signature Generator Powerful Features:
✍️ Three Signature Creation Methods
| Method | Description |
|---|---|
| Draw Signature | Mouse, touch, or stylus – natural handwriting |
| Type Signature | Choose from 20+ elegant fonts, customize style |
| Upload Signature | Upload scanned signature image (PNG, JPG) |
🎨 Signature Customization
| Feature | Options |
|---|---|
| Pen Color | Any color picker (black, blue, red, custom) |
| Background Color | White, transparent, or custom |
| Pen Width | 1px to 20px (thin to thick) |
| Font Family | 20+ handwriting/cursive fonts |
| Font Size | 12px to 72px |
| Font Style | Regular, bold, italic, underline |
| Canvas Size | Preset or custom dimensions |
📥 Download Options
| Format | Use Case |
|---|---|
| PNG | Transparent background, high quality |
| SVG | Scalable vector, perfect for printing |
| JPG | White background, smaller file size |
| Base64 | Embed directly in HTML/email |
🔐 Signature Management
| Feature | Description |
|---|---|
| User Accounts | Save multiple signatures per user |
| Signature Library | Store and reuse signatures |
| Recent Signatures | Quick access to last 10 signatures |
| Download History | Track all downloads |
| Signature Name | Label signatures (e.g., “Work”, “Personal”) |
✅ Signature Verification
| Feature | Description |
|---|---|
| Timestamp | Record creation date/time |
| IP Logging | Track signer IP address (optional) |
| Verification Code | Unique hash for each signature |
| Audit Trail | Complete history of creation/downloads |
| Email Confirmation | Send signature via email |
📄 Document Integration
| Feature | Description |
|---|---|
| Place on Document | Drag & drop signature onto PDF/Image |
| Resize & Rotate | Adjust signature position and angle |
| Multi-Page Support | Sign multiple pages |
| Download Signed Document | Complete document with signature |
👥 Multi-User Support
| Feature | Description |
|---|---|
| User Registration | Email/password or social login |
| Signature Limits | Free: 5 signatures, Premium: Unlimited |
| Team Management | Company accounts with sub-users |
| Approval Workflow | Request signatures from others |
| Audit Logs | Track all signature activities |
⚡ Digital Signature Generator Key Features:
🖱️ Smooth Drawing Experience
- Pressure sensitivity (touch devices)
- Undo/redo buttons
- Clear canvas button
- Touch-optimized for mobile/tablet
📱 Fully Responsive
- Works on desktop, tablet, and mobile
- Touch-friendly drawing area
- Bootstrap 5 framework
🔒 Secure & Private
- No external API calls
- Signatures stored encrypted
- HTTPS ready
- GDPR compliant
- Automatic session cleanup
💰 Monetization Ready
- AdSense integration
- Freemium model (free vs paid signatures)
- Subscription plans (monthly/yearly)
- Pay-per-signature (micro-transactions)
- White-label for businesses
🌍 Multi-Language Support
- 15+ languages included
- RTL support (Arabic, Hebrew, Urdu)
- Easy to add new languages
📧 Email Integration
- Send signature as email attachment
- HTML email with signature embedded
- SMTP or PHP mail support
📁 What You Get:
- ✅ Complete PHP source code (clean, well-commented)
- ✅ HTML5 Canvas signature pad (with touch support)
- ✅ Responsive frontend (Bootstrap 5)
- ✅ Admin dashboard
- ✅ User management system
- ✅ Signature library/storage
- ✅ PDF integration (place signature on document)
- ✅ Email sending module
- ✅ QR code generator (for verification)
- ✅ Installation wizard
- ✅ PDF + video installation guide
- ✅ API documentation
- ✅ 6 months free updates
- ✅ 6 months email support
💡 Perfect For:
| Use Case | Why It Works |
|---|---|
| Freelance marketplace | Contract signing for gigs |
| Real estate agency | Digital lease agreements |
| Legal services | Client document signing |
| HR/Recruitment | Offer letters, employment contracts |
| E-commerce | Terms acceptance, return authorizations |
| Banks & finance | Loan applications, account opening |
| Healthcare | Patient consent forms |
| Educational institutions | Enrollment forms, permission slips |
| SaaS products | User agreements, subscription confirmations |
| Remote teams | Internal approvals, timesheets |
📈 SEO Benefits Built-In:
| SEO Feature | Benefit |
|---|---|
| Multiple landing pages | /create-signature, /sign-pdf, /verify-signature |
| Clean URL structure | SEO-friendly URLs |
| Auto meta tags | Unique descriptions per page |
| Schema markup | SoftwareApplication, HowTo schema |
| XML sitemap | Auto-generated |
| Fast loading | Core Web Vitals ready |
| Mobile-first | Higher mobile rankings |
Sample keywords you can rank for:
- “Create digital signature online”
- “Electronic signature generator”
- “Sign PDF online free”
- “Draw signature online”
- “Digital signature PHP script”
- “Signature maker tool”
- “E-signature website script”
🛠 Server Requirements:
| Requirement | Minimum | Recommended |
|---|---|---|
| PHP version | 7.4+ | 8.1+ |
| Web server | Apache/Nginx | Nginx + PHP-FPM |
| Database | MySQL 5.7+ / MariaDB 10.2+ | MySQL 8.0+ |
| RAM | 512MB | 1GB+ |
| Storage | 500MB | 5GB+ (for signatures) |
| GD Library | Enabled (for image processing) | Enabled |
Required PHP extensions:
- cURL
- JSON
- GD (for image manipulation)
- PDO (for database)
- OpenSSL (for encryption)
- fileinfo
- mbstring
- ZIP (for batch downloads)
✅ Why Choose Our Digital Signature Script?
| Feature | Free Online Tools | Competitors (DocuSign, etc.) | Our Script |
|---|---|---|---|
| Self-hosted | ❌ | ❌ | ✅ Yes |
| No monthly fees | ⚠️ (but limited) | ❌ (expensive) | ✅ One-time |
| Unlimited signatures | ❌ | ❌ (per-seat pricing) | ✅ Yes |
| Draw signature | ✅ | ✅ | ✅ Yes |
| Type signature | ✅ | ✅ | ✅ Yes |
| PDF signing | ❌ | ✅ | ✅ Yes |
| Signature verification | ❌ | ✅ | ✅ Yes |
| White-label | ❌ | ❌ (enterprise only) | ✅ Yes |
| Your branding | ❌ | ❌ | ✅ Yes |
| API access | ❌ | $$$ extra | ✅ Included |
🎁 Digital Signature Generator Premium Features (Pro Version):
Upgrade to Digital Signature PRO for:
- ✅ Biometric signature capture – Pressure, speed, timing data
- ✅ Blockchain verification – Immutable audit trail
- ✅ Multi-signer workflows – Sequential or parallel signing
- ✅ Document templates – Reusable contract templates
- ✅ SMS verification – 2FA for high-value signatures
- ✅ Google Drive/Dropbox integration – Import/export documents
- ✅ Zapier/Make integration – Connect to 1000+ apps
- ✅ Custom certificate authority – Enterprise-grade security
- ✅ White label license – Remove our branding
- ✅ Priority support – 24-hour response
- ✅ 1 year updates – Extended support
📸 What Your Website Looks Like:
Homepage:
Hero Section:
┌─────────────────────────────────────────────────┐
│ ✍️ Digital Signature Generator │
│ Create, customize, and download your │
│ electronic signature in seconds │
│ │
│ [Create Your Signature Now →] │
│ │
│ ✓ No registration required │
│ ✓ Free to use │
│ ✓ Legally binding (ESIGN Act compliant) │
└─────────────────────────────────────────────────┘
Features Grid:
┌─────────────┐ ┌─────────────┐ ┌─────────────┐
│ Draw │ │ Type │ │ Upload │
│ Mouse/touch │ │ 20+ fonts │ │ Scanned │
│ Natural │ │ Elegant │ │ Image │
└─────────────┘ └─────────────┘ └─────────────┘
Signature Creation Page:
┌─────────────────────────────────────────────────┐
│ CREATE YOUR DIGITAL SIGNATURE │
├─────────────────────┬───────────────────────────┤
│ │ │
│ ┌─────────────┐ │ Method: │
│ │ │ │ ○ Draw ● Type ○ Upload │
│ │ [Canvas] │ │ │
│ │ Draw here │ │ Text: [John Doe ] │
│ │ │ │ │
│ │ │ │ Font: [Dancing Script ▼] │
│ └─────────────┘ │ │
│ │ Color: [🖌️ #000000] │
│ [Clear] [Undo] │ Size: [48px ▼] │
│ [Redo] │ Style: [B] [I] [U] │
│ │ │
│ │ Background: │
│ │ ○ White ● Transparent │
├─────────────────────┴───────────────────────────┤
│ [Download PNG] [Download SVG] [Download JPG] │
│ [Copy Base64] [Email Signature] │
│ │
│ Preview: [Save to Library] │
│ ┌────────────────────────────────────────┐ │
│ │ John Doe │ │
│ └────────────────────────────────────────┘ │
└─────────────────────────────────────────────────┘
Sign PDF Page:
┌─────────────────────────────────────────────────┐
│ SIGN PDF DOCUMENT │
├─────────────────────────────────────────────────┤
│ Upload PDF: [Choose File] contract.pdf (2.3MB) │
│ │
│ PDF Preview: │
│ ┌────────────────────────────────────────┐ │
│ │ [Page 1] [Page 2] [Page 3] │ │
│ │ │ │
│ │ This agreement is entered into... │ │
│ │ │ │
│ │ Signed: ___________ ← [Place Signature]│ │
│ │ Date: _____________ │ │
│ └────────────────────────────────────────┘ │
│ │
│ Your Signature: [John Doe Signature Preview] │
│ │
│ Position: X: [150] Y: [400] Scale: [100%] │
│ │
│ [Download Signed PDF] [Send for Signing] │
└─────────────────────────────────────────────────┘
User Dashboard:
┌─────────────────────────────────────────────────┐
│ Welcome, John Doe! │
├─────────────────────────────────────────────────┤
│ │
│ My Signatures: │
│ ┌────────────────────────────────────────┐ │
│ │ [Work Signature] [Personal Signature] │ │
│ │ [Initials] [Full Name] │ │
│ └────────────────────────────────────────┘ │
│ │
│ Recent Activity: │
│ ┌────────────────────────────────────────┐ │
│ │ Mar 15, 2025 - Signed "Contract.pdf" │ │
│ │ Mar 14, 2025 - Created new signature │ │
│ │ Mar 12, 2025 - Downloaded signature │ │
│ └────────────────────────────────────────┘ │
│ │
│ Usage: 12/50 signatures this month │
│ [Upgrade to Premium →] │
└─────────────────────────────────────────────────┘
Signature Verification Page:
┌─────────────────────────────────────────────────┐
│ VERIFY SIGNATURE │
├─────────────────────────────────────────────────┤
│ Enter Verification Code: [____________] │
│ [Verify] │
│ │
│ Result: │
│ ┌────────────────────────────────────────┐ │
│ │ ✅ Signature Verified │ │
│ │ │ │
│ │ Created: March 15, 2025 at 2:34 PM │ │
│ │ Signer: john.doe@example.com │ │
│ │ IP Address: 192.168.1.1 (logged) │ │
│ │ Document Hash: a3f5c8e... (verified) │ │
│ │ Status: Authentic & Unmodified │ │
│ └────────────────────────────────────────┘ │
└─────────────────────────────────────────────────┘
📊 Admin Dashboard Features:
| Feature | Description |
|---|---|
| Dashboard | Total users, signatures created, downloads |
| User manager | View/edit/delete/suspend user accounts |
| Signature manager | View all signatures, delete inappropriate |
| Verification logs | All verification attempts |
| Settings | Site name, colors, signature limits |
| Email templates | Customize verification emails |
| Payment settings | Stripe/PayPal integration |
| Audit trail | Complete activity log |
| Backup | One-click database backup |
| GDPR tools | Data export & delete requests |
🔒 Legal Compliance Features:
Included Disclaimers:
- ✅ ESIGN Act compliant (US electronic signatures)
- ✅ eIDAS compliant (EU electronic signatures)
- ✅ GDPR ready (data privacy controls)
- ✅ Terms of Service template included
- ✅ Privacy Policy template included
- ✅ Cookie Consent banner
Audit Trail Captures:
- Timestamp (date/time UTC)
- Signer’s IP address
- User agent (browser/device)
- Signature hash (unique fingerprint)
- Document hash (if PDF signed)
🚀 Digital Signature Generator Quick Installation:
# 1. Create MySQL database
mysql -u root -p
CREATE DATABASE signature_db;
GRANT ALL ON signature_db.* TO 'user'@'localhost' IDENTIFIED BY 'password';
EXIT;
# 2. Upload PHP script files to your server
# 3. Run /install – follow 5-step wizard
# - Database configuration
# - Admin account setup
# - Email configuration (SMTP)
# - Signature settings (size, colors, limits)
# - Payment gateway (optional)
# 4. Launch your signature generator!
Complete installation guide included with screenshots.
🔗 Live Demo:
👉 [View Live Demo] – Create, draw, type, and download signatures
Admin demo:
URL: yoursite.com/admin
Username: admin@signature.com
Password: admin123
🛒 Pricing Plans:
| License | Price | Features | Support | Updates | Domains |
|---|---|---|---|---|---|
| Regular | $XX | Core signature tools | 6 months | 6 months | 1 |
| Extended | $XX | + PDF signing, email | 1 year | 1 year | Unlimited |
| Pro | $XX | + Multi-user, audit logs, API | 1 year | Lifetime | Unlimited |
| Enterprise | $XX | + White label, SSO, SLA | 1 year | Lifetime | Unlimited + Resell |
[Buy Now – Add to Cart]
📞 Support & Guarantee:
- ✅ 30-day money-back guarantee – Full refund if not satisfied
- ✅ Email support within 24 hours (business days)
- ✅ Installation assistance (first 30 days free)
- ✅ Bug fixes free for life
- ✅ Regular security updates
🏷️ Tags / Keywords:
Digital signature generator PHP script, electronic signature script, sign PDF online, draw signature online, e-signature PHP script, signature pad script, digital signature website, contract signing script, signature maker tool, electronic signature SaaS, digital signature API, esign PHP script, electronic signature generator, signature creator script
Also Check
Short Version (for marketplaces with character limits):
Digital Signature Generator PHP Script – Create electronic signatures by drawing, typing, or uploading. Download as PNG/SVG/JPG. Sign PDF documents, save signatures to library, verify authenticity. Multi-user support, audit logs, email integration. Fully responsive, AdSense ready. PHP 7.4–8.3, MySQL. One-time payment. [Demo & Buy Now]
Alternatives:
- “Digital Signature Generator – Create & Verify Electronic Signatures Online”
- “Launch an E-Signature Website Like DocuSign – Self-Hosted PHP Script”
- “Electronic Signature PHP Script – Draw, Type, Upload, Sign PDFs”
- “Complete Digital Signature Suite – Create, Verify, Manage Signatures”
Sample Tool URLs (SEO structure):
yoursite.com/create-signatureyoursite.com/sign-pdfyoursite.com/verify-signatureyoursite.com/signature-libraryyoursite.com/type-signatureyoursite.com/draw-signatureyoursite.com/upload-signature
Bonus: Legal Use Cases by Industry
| Industry | Use Case | Compliance |
|---|---|---|
| Real Estate | Lease agreements, purchase offers | ESIGN Act |
| Legal | Client contracts, court filings | eIDAS |
| Healthcare | Patient consent forms | HIPAA (with BAA) |
| Finance | Loan applications, account opening | FINRA |
| HR | Offer letters, NDAs, timesheets | Local laws |
| Education | Enrollment forms, permission slips | FERPA |
| E-commerce | Terms acceptance, return auth | UETA |
Comparison: Our Script vs Competitors
| Feature | DocuSign | HelloSign | PandaDoc | Our Script |
|---|---|---|---|---|
| Monthly fee | $15+/user | $15+/user | $19+/user | $0 |
| Self-hosted | ❌ | ❌ | ❌ | ✅ |
| One-time payment | ❌ | ❌ | ❌ | ✅ |
| Unlimited signatures | ❌ | ❌ | ❌ | ✅ |
| White-label | $1000s | ❌ | ❌ | ✅ (Pro) |
| API access | $$$ | $$$ | $$$ | Included |
| Your data ownership | ❌ | ❌ | ❌ | ✅ |